Let be a commutative Noetherian ring, and let be a semidualizing -module. The notion of -tilting -modules is introduced as the relative setting of the notion of tilting -modules with respect to . Some properties of tilting and -tilting modules and the relations between them are mentioned. It is shown that every finitely generated -tilting -module is -projective. Finally, we investigate some kernel subcategories related to -tilting modules.
We define and study restricted projective, injective and flat dimensions over local homomorphisms. Some known results are generalized. As applications, we show that (almost) Cohen-Macaulay rings can be characterized by restricted homological dimensions over local homomorphisms.
